Noida: Three related men nabbed for looting employer’s money

Greater Noida: In an interesting case, the cops from Phase-2 police station nabbed three men for conspiring and looting Rs 37.28 lakh on Friday.

On January 7, a case of loot was registered at Phase-2 police station by a Ghaziabad-based private firm. In the complaint, it was mentioned that their employee Hemprakash was looted by two bike-borne men near NSEZ Gandey Naale in Sector 88, Noida.

However, the complainant also shared his suspicion on the employee for his involvement in loot. Following which, the police had alerted his informers to keep a vigil on the activities of Hemprakash. 

Later, based on a tip-off that the suspect had booked a private car to go out of town, police arrested Hemprakash from Sector 82. During interrogation, he revealed that the loot was planned by him and his acquaintances.

Hemprakash said that he along with his brother-in-law Amit and cousin Mahesh planned the loot. 

They were planning to leave the city and go back to their native place in Chhattisgarh.

The police then arrested the other two accused and recovered Rs 37.28 lakh along with two mobile phones.

A case under section 411 (dishonestly receiving stolen property) and 120 B (whoever is a party to a criminal conspiracy to commit an offence punishable with death) of Indian Penal Code (IPC) has been registered against the three accused.
